Eligibility for 2020-2021

Physicals & Academic Eligibility

  • ALL 6th grade students who plan to play a scholastic sport must receive a sports physical and turn in the state approved sports physical form to SSMS. Form must be completed (both front & back). This form is linked on this site.

  • ALL 7th & 8th grade students who plan to play a scholastic sport and currently have a physical that was performed between 3/1/2019 - to present will be eligible for the whole of the 2020-2021 academic year.

  • Students must pass 3 out of 4 CORE classes (English / Math / Science / Social Studies) for the 2020 FALL semester in order to be eligible for any sport after January 1st, 2021. To clarify, this eligibility requirement is based on their semester average, not their quarterly grade.

Effective April 23, 2020

Due to the extraordinary circumstances created by the COVID-19 pandemic resulting in school closures an emergency addition to the State Board of Education Policy, ATHL-001, Interscholastic Athletics, has been approved by the State Board of Education on April 23, 2020.


1. Athletic Academic Eligibility The North Carolina High School Athletic Association (NCHSAA ) uses State Board Policy ATHL-001 to determine Athletic Eligibility.

Any waiver of the requirements should come from the Board. Regardless of the school organization pattern, a student who meets Local Education Agency (LEA)/Charter School Promotion standards for the 2019-2020 academic year automatically meets the courses passed requirement for the first semester of the 2020- 2021 academic year.

This means if the student is promoted in 2019-20,they are eligible for athletic participation for the first semester of next year 2020-21.

To continue athletic eligibility for the second semester they will need to meet guidelines set forth in ATHL-001.


2. Temporary Extension of Valid Pre-participation Examination (PPE)

The NCHSAA-- Sports Medicine Advisory Committee (SMAC) recommends a temporary extension of the time that a student-athletes(SA) 2019-2020 PPE remains valid past the current 395 days due to current and upcoming health care challenges secondary to COVID-19.


Temporary Extension Option: All student athletes who have a valid Pre-participation Examination (PPE) form for the 2019-2020 season will be allowed a one-year extension through the end of the academic year 2020-2021.


An athlete planning to participate in a sport during the 2020-2021 season without a current PPE form:

(date of physical 3/1/2019 - 5/1/2020)

will need to obtain an evaluation/physical before they will be allowed to participate. _________________________________________
